Curve 9246a1

9246 = 2 · 3 · 23 · 67



Data for elliptic curve 9246a1

Field Data Notes
Atkin-Lehner 2+ 3+ 23+ 67+ Signs for the Atkin-Lehner involutions
Class 9246a Isogeny class
Conductor 9246 Conductor
∏ cp 1 Product of Tamagawa factors cp
deg 295152 Modular degree for the optimal curve
Δ -2661733523552256 = -1 · 211 · 313 · 233 · 67 Discriminant
Eigenvalues 2+ 3+  1  0  3 -1 -1  7 Hecke eigenvalues for primes up to 20
Equation [1,1,0,-18040637,29485957437] [a1,a2,a3,a4,a6]
Generators [16828699:-7420918:6859] Generators of the group modulo torsion
j -649350761110346053734931801/2661733523552256 j-invariant
L 3.0722096063494 L(r)(E,1)/r!
Ω 0.30569879781465 Real period
R 10.049792895202 Regulator
r 1 Rank of the group of rational points
S 1 (Analytic) order of Ш
t 1 Number of elements in the torsion subgroup
Twists 73968q1 27738n1 Quadratic twists by: -4 -3
